49. Write a note on action and absorption spectrum.


Action Spectrum. Action spectrum is a curve which shows relative rates of photosynthesis at The graph of the action spectrum indicates that the maximum photosynthesis takes place in the blue and red parts of visible light. 

Wave length of light in nm Graph of Action Spectrum

Absorption Spectrum. Absorption spectrum is a curve which shows the amount of light of different wavelengths absorbed by a substance or pigment. The absorption spectrum of two chlorophyll (chl “a” and chl “b”) and carotene shows that maximum light absorbed is in the blue and red wavelengths.
